Materials made available for open-ended problem solving increases the likelihood of varied responses. Given the estimation component built into this problem, we encourage you to accept all reasonable responses. Many different solution paths are possible and should not be limited to the solutions provided. Students will apply prior knowledge to solve this problem and their understanding of concepts such as dividing a composite figure into familiar geometric representations, circumference of a circle, circumference of a semi-circle, symmetry, estimation, and metric measurement will determine their entry level and solution path of choice.

This open-ended task has a multitude of entry levels. The paper clip modeled in this problem is an actual large standard paper clip. In the interest of open-ended problem solving, no scaffolding or additional questions are posed in this task. Extending the paper clip beyond the grid provides an opportunity to include an estimation component in the problem. Students are given the approximate length of the paper clip and determine the number of like paper clips made from a given length of wire. A metric measurement scale is drawn across the bottom of the grid and the paper clip extends in both directions slightly beyond the grid.
